Snarf (or "Snarf Osbert") is a member of the Snarf species from the ThunderCats franchise. In the original series, he was Lion-O's nurse-maid as a child (and as an adult much to Lion-O's chagrin). His nephew Snarfer calls him "Uncle Osbert".

Trivia
- According to a 2002 interview by fan site ThunderCatsFans on AIM, writer Peter Lawrence revealed that Snarf was created by executive producer Jules Bass of Rankin/Bass, who thought of Snarf as comedic relief as “everyone loves some whacko animal”.
